Steve Harris

Steve Harris has been coaching youth basketball for the past 12 years, leading organizations including the New York Gauchos and Team Roc Basketball. Under his leadership from 1999-2004, the 6th and 8th grade Team Roc won 4 Holcombe Rucker Championships, 2 UDC Championships and made it to the Sweet 16 at the AAU Nationals, among other achievements. There he coached such notable players as Kemba Walker, Jordan Theodore, Russell Smith, Joshua Watkins and Shaquille Stokes. As head coach of the Gauchos 7th and 9th grade teams from 2003-2010, Harris coached Doron Lamb, Shane Southwell, Sandro Carmissimo and Melvin Johnson and placed 4th, 5th and 9th in AAU Nationals.
